Output 3c99a42034a493c71825484c420f1fc115b606b087d90ccbfb4328215b0bbc22:134

value
256431
script pubkey
OP_0 OP_PUSHBYTES_20 ad3fb490786c02f86c4c3e2ba309275f6cbc957d
address
bc1q45lmfyrcdsp0smzv8c46xzf8takte9taqdq5uj
transaction
3c99a42034a493c71825484c420f1fc115b606b087d90ccbfb4328215b0bbc22
confirmations
187937
spent
true